First, let’s talk local needs. Our Brant seasons bring unique challenges. Spring means mud and allergens, summer brings ticks and burrs, and winter leaves paws dry and cracked from salt and cold. A true local dog day spa understands these Michigan-specific issues. They don’t just offer a fragrant shampoo; they provide treatments like de-shedding therapies for coat blowouts, soothing oatmeal baths for itchy skin, and protective paw balm applications. It’s about proactive care that keeps your pup comfortable and healthy year-round.
When searching for the right spa, think of it as choosing a partner in your pet’s wellness. Look for facilities that prioritize a stress-free environment. Ask about their handling techniques—is it a calm, one-on-one experience? For our sometimes anxious pups, this is crucial. Inquire about the products they use; are they high-quality, gentle, and suited for different coat types common in our area, from the thick double coats of Huskies to the fine hair of Labradors?
Practical advice for your search: Don’t just call. Visit. A clean, organized space is non-negotiable. Talk to the groomers. Their passion for animals should be as evident as their skill.
